Role overview

Auckland Council’s Digital team is responsible for helping residents interact with council services through practical, user-centred digital experiences. The team works across a large and varied organisation, bringing together technology, innovation, and public service to improve access, efficiency, and the overall customer experience across Tāmaki Makaurau.

This opening is for a Content Publisher to join the Digital team on a 3-month fixed-term assignment. The role supports an important transformation programme within Customer Experience & Digital Services and focuses on publishing, updating, and maintaining digital content at scale while keeping it accurate, accessible, and aligned with best practice.

What you will do

  • Publish and refresh content across digital channels, including copy, metadata, images, documents, and forms.
  • Handle large volumes of content updates carefully and consistently.
  • Set up and manage pages and components within the content management system.
  • Check and validate content so it meets usability, accessibility, and quality expectations.
  • Contribute to improvements in information architecture and customer journeys.
  • Work with teams across the organisation to deliver consistent, customer-focused results.
  • Respond to requests from the business and provide publishing support across multiple portfolios.

About you

You’ll suit this role if you are proactive, quality-focused, and comfortable working in a busy environment where priorities can change quickly. You should be dependable, detail-oriented, and able to manage a high workload without losing accuracy.

Experience and skills needed

  • Hands-on experience using a content management system.
  • Experience with Adobe Experience Manager, or a similar platform, is preferred.
  • At least 1–2+ years in digital publishing or website content roles.
  • Strong attention to detail and the ability to juggle competing demands.
  • Working understanding of SEO, information architecture, and basic HTML/web design.
  • Ability to work confidently with stakeholders from both digital and business teams.
